Neu Verkauf - EK netto der gesamten Bestellung

WaWi

Gut bekanntes Mitglied
15. September 2011
121
10
Guten Morgen,

für die Nachbearbeitung unserer Verkäufe benötigen wir eine rasche Übersicht des EK netto gesamt in Verknüpfung mit der jeweiligen Bestellung. Leider gibt es in der Listenansicht im Verkauf die Spalte EK nicht, wir hoffen aber, dass jemand eine Idee hat, wie wir diese in einer individuellen Listenansicht einbauen können. Im Prinzip benötigen wir den SQL Code nur für EK netto pro Verkauf, Versandgewicht pro Paket und ab Wawi 1.6. noch zusätzlich die Verpackungskosten/Kartonkosten. Dann wären alle anfallenden Kosten pro Sendung auf einen Blick ersichtlich und mit diesen 3 Zusatzinformationen zum jeweiligen Verkauf wäre uns unheimlich geholfen.

Danke vorab für entsprechende Ideen.
 

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
131
61
Halle (Saale)
Firma
DREIZACK Medien
Mit Listenansichten wird das etwas schwierig werden. Da gibt es 2 Probleme. Zum einen gibt es keine Tabelle, die den Gesamt EK hinterlegt hat, aber gut....könnte man mit etwas Kniffelei berechnen. Problem 2 ist, dass es ja keinen einheitlichen EK geben muss. Ihr könnt ja auch einen Artikel von 2 oder mehr Lieferanten bekommen und diese jeder Lieferant kann euch einen anderen EK geben. Die Wawi kann nicht wissen zu welchem Preis ihr den speziell verkauften Artikel eingekauft habt. Wenn Ihr für jeden Artikel nur einen Lieferanten habt, dann könnte man drüber nachdenken. Das wäre aber definitiv keine allgemein gültige, sondern eher eine im Kern individuelle Lösung für euch.
 

WaWi

Gut bekanntes Mitglied
15. September 2011
121
10
Den Gesamt EK haben wir bisher nur mit Formel in einer Packliste berechnen können. Ist aber super umständlich, macht viel Papiermüll und Druckkosten.
Der durchschnittliche EK netto der Artikel ist dazu ausreichend, da dieser, wenn ordentlich gepflegt, immer aktuell ist. Wir sehen da auch kein Problem mit mehreren Lieferanten, da die Wareneingänge sofort nach dem Lagereingang von uns in der Wawi verrechnet werden und somit der EK immer aktuell und richtig berechnet ist.
 

MichaelH

Sehr aktives Mitglied
17. November 2008
13.810
1.540
Du meinst also den dEP - der wird beim WE berechnet und beim Erstellen des Auftrags vom Artikel übernommen und im Auftrag nicht korrigiert, wenn der WE nach Erstellung des Auftrages gemacht wird.
 

WaWi

Gut bekanntes Mitglied
15. September 2011
121
10
Genau den meine ich.

Eine entsprechende CSV Datei mit der Ameise zu erstellen scheitert auch an der Verknüpfung des durchschnittlichen EK der Bestellung mit ebendieser.
 
Zuletzt bearbeitet:

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
131
61
Halle (Saale)
Firma
DREIZACK Medien
So oder so ist es schwierig eine korrekte Aussage über denn EK eines Auftrages zu treffen. Wie MichaelH schon angedeutet hat, wird der EK eines Auftrages nirgendwo in der Datenbank hinterlegt. Man könnte eben nur mit aktuellem EK rechnen, was aber das Ergebnis verfälscht sobald sich irgendwo der EK ändert.
 

WaWi

Gut bekanntes Mitglied
15. September 2011
121
10
Das stimmt, in unserem Fall funktioniert es aber sehr gut, da wir sehr tagesaktuell arbeiten und sehr konstante Preise haben. Aber der Einwand stimmt natürlich und ist uns auch bewusst. Aber es ist derzeit die beste Datenquelle in diese Richtung die wir haben.
 

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
131
61
Halle (Saale)
Firma
DREIZACK Medien
Das stimmt, in unserem Fall funktioniert es aber sehr gut, da wir sehr tagesaktuell arbeiten und sehr konstante Preise haben. Aber der Einwand stimmt natürlich und ist uns auch bewusst. Aber es ist derzeit die beste Datenquelle in diese Richtung die wir haben.

Sooooo....es hat mich nicht in Ruhe gelassen. Bitte mal testen

SELECT
Bestellung.tBestellung_kBestellung,
Sum(Artikel.fEKNetto * Bestellung.nAnzahl) as 'Summe EK'
FROM
tbestellpos as Bestellung
LEFT JOIN tArtikel as Artikel
ON Bestellung.tArtikel_kArtikel = Artikel.kArtikel
WHERE Bestellung.tBestellung_kBestellung = @Key
GROUP BY Bestellung.tBestellung_kBestellung
 

WaWi

Gut bekanntes Mitglied
15. September 2011
121
10
Hallo,

Wow, danke für die Mühe. Funktioniert soweit prima, nur der EK wird fast immer doppelt gerechnet. Die meisten Bestellungen die ich kontrolliert habe, zeigen genau den doppelten Wert an. Also der Weg stimmt schon mal. Bei einzelnen Rechnungen wurde nur eine Position doppelt gerechnet, die andere korrekt und bei einer Bestellung stimmt der EK haargenau. Muss mal sehen, wo da der Fehler liegt. Offensichtlich rechnet die Formel bei einzelnen Artikeln richtig, auch wenn diese in größerer Menge bestellt werden. Stücklisten werden doppelt gerechnet. (also auch bei 4 Einheiten einer Stückliste wird nur der doppelte Wert berechnet.)

Zudem wird eine zweite Spalte angezeigt (tBestellung_kBestellung) mit einem 5-stelligen Wert. Die konnte ich noch gar nicht zuordnen.
 
Zuletzt bearbeitet:

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
131
61
Halle (Saale)
Firma
DREIZACK Medien
Hallo,

Wow, danke für die Mühe. Funktioniert soweit prima, nur der EK wird fast immer doppelt gerechnet. Die meisten Bestellungen die ich kontrolliert habe, zeigen genau den doppelten Wert an. Also der Weg stimmt schon mal. Bei einzelnen Rechnungen wurde nur eine Position doppelt gerechnet, die andere korrekt und bei einer Bestellung stimmt der EK haargenau. Muss mal sehen, wo da der Fehler liegt. Offensichtlich rechnet die Formel bei einzelnen Artikeln richtig, auch wenn diese in größerer Menge bestellt werden. Stücklisten werden doppelt gerechnet. (also auch bei 4 Einheiten einer Stückliste wird nur der doppelte Wert berechnet.)

Zudem wird eine zweite Spalte angezeigt (tBestellung_kBestellung) mit einem 5-stelligen Wert. Die konnte ich noch gar nicht zuordnen.

Darf ich mir das mal bei euch per Teamviewer anschauen? Ich würds gerne korrigieren....ich tippe mal auf die Stücklistenpositionen...ich habe das bei mir nur mit Standardartikeln getestet. Wahrscheinlich muss man die nur bei der Berechnung vernachlässigen. Dann können wir hier auch eine Lösung für alle posten, die ein ähnliches Problem haben.

Die Zweite Spalte ist eigentlich nur die interne Bestellnummer.

Schreib mir mal ne Nachricht, dann schau ich da gern mal drüber und dann korrigieren wir das.
 
  • Gefällt mir
Reaktionen: Groundhog

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
131
61
Halle (Saale)
Firma
DREIZACK Medien
Na dann machen wir munteres Lösungen raten :D

Versucht das hier mal:

SELECT
Bestellung.tBestellung_kBestellung as "Bestell-ID",
CAST(Sum(Artikel.fEKNetto * Bestellung.nAnzahl) as NUMERIC(20,2)) as 'Summe EK'
FROM
tbestellpos as Bestellung
LEFT JOIN tArtikel as Artikel
ON Bestellung.tArtikel_kArtikel = Artikel.kArtikel
WHERE Bestellung.tBestellung_kBestellung = @Key AND Artikel.kStueckliste=0
GROUP BY Bestellung.tBestellung_kBestellung

Das schließt Stücklisten von der Berechnung aus und kürzt die Summe auf 2 Stellen nach dem Komma
 
  • Gefällt mir
Reaktionen: Groundhog

Groundhog

Sehr aktives Mitglied
11. Januar 2011
382
32
Austria
Funktioniert hier gut...ich kann keine Doppelberechnung bei höheren Stückzahlen feststellen....Stücklisten muss ich erst kontrollieren...der Rest läuft aber zumindest super :D

Kannst du noch ein Feld für den Netto VK hinzufügen und ein Berechnungsfeld mit dem rechnerischen Nettogewinn aus VK-EK?
 

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
131
61
Halle (Saale)
Firma
DREIZACK Medien
Das sollte den EK, VK und Gewinn berechnen.

SELECT EK.BestellID, EK.Summe_EK, VK.Summe_VK, VK.Summe_VK-EK.Summe_EK as Gewinn
FROM
(SELECT
Bestellung.tBestellung_kBestellung as BestellID,
CAST(Sum(Artikel.fEKNetto * Bestellung.nAnzahl) as NUMERIC(20,2)) as Summe_EK
FROM tbestellpos as Bestellung
LEFT JOIN tArtikel as Artikel
ON Bestellung.tArtikel_kArtikel = Artikel.kArtikel
WHERE Bestellung.tBestellung_kBestellung = @Key
AND Artikel.kStueckliste=0
GROUP BY Bestellung.tBestellung_kBestellung) as EK,
(SELECT
Bestellung.tBestellung_kBestellung as BestellID,
CAST(Sum(Bestellung.fVKNetto * Bestellung.nAnzahl) as NUMERIC(20,2)) as Summe_VK
FROM tbestellpos as Bestellung
WHERE Bestellung.tBestellung_kBestellung = @Key
GROUP BY Bestellung.tBestellung_kBestellung) as VK
WHERE
EK.BestellID = VK.BestellID
 
Zuletzt bearbeitet:
  • Gefällt mir
Reaktionen: Thomas Lisson

zwitsch

Sehr aktives Mitglied
14. November 2007
404
36
Durch Verwendung von Artikel.fEKNetto ergibt sich bei EK-Preisänderungen mit dieser Auswertung immer ein anderes Ergebnis.

Mit dem fEKNetto aus der Tabelle BestellPos passiert das nicht.
 

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
131
61
Halle (Saale)
Firma
DREIZACK Medien
@zwitsch ließ dir bitte den Anfang durch, das haben wir schon geklärt. Das Ganze ist dennoch problematisch, auch mit fEKNetto aus der BestellPos, denn wenn du in deinem Stücklistenartikel einen anderen EKNetto hinterlegst, dann wird dieser ganz unabhängig von den EKNettos der Einzelbestandteile ran gezogen.
Wenn du bei der Stückliste keinen Netto EK angibst, dann wird die Spalte fEKNetto bei BestellPos auch leer sein, genau wie die Einzelnen Bestandteile.
 
Zuletzt bearbeitet:

WaWi

Gut bekanntes Mitglied
15. September 2011
121
10
Hallo,

Wow, du gibst aber Gas - Kompliment, die ursprüngliche EK Formel funktioniert einwandfrei. Wir berechnen den EK aus den Stücklisten Komponenten und alle Tests haben ergeben, dass der EK immer wie gewünscht ausgegeben wird.

Die EK, VK, Gewinn Formel ist auch fein, natürlich aus betriebswirtschaftlicher Sicht nur bedingt korrekt, da nicht alle fixen und variablen Kosten berücksichtigt werden können und dadurch kein echter Gewinn ausgegeben wird. Aber für die Deckungsbeitragsrechnung durchaus eine interessante Kennzahl.

Danke nochmal.
 
Ähnliche Themen
Titel Forum Antworten Datum
Neu Eigene Felder im Verkauf als Spalten anzeigen User helfen Usern - Fragen zu JTL-Wawi 4
Neu Ganz neuer Bug? eBay.co.uk Verkauf Lieferung nach Ungarn - falsche Steuer eBay-Anbindung - Fehler und Bugs 2
Frage zu Verkauf Kaufland Tschechien und Slowakei - Anbindung notwendig oder auch durch Kaufland realisierbar ? kaufland.de - Anbindung (SCX) 0
Verkauf Ansicht zu groß JTL-Wawi 1.7 0
Neu Eigene Übersicht im Verkauf zu einem ausgewähltem Auftrag: Kundenattribut Anmerkungen Eigene Übersichten in der JTL-Wawi 4
Neu EK-Netto der Verkäufe aus Datenbank ? User helfen Usern - Fragen zu JTL-Wawi 5
Artikel Netto Preis von 4 Nachkommastellen auf 2 umstellen JTL-Wawi 1.7 5
Workflow MwSt.-Sätze ersetzen 0% -> 19% ändert netto in Positionen aber nicht in der Auftragssumme JTL-Wawi 1.7 2
Gesamtgewicht Netto aller positionen JTL-Wawi 1.8 2
Neu Netto-VK automatisch aktualisieren Arbeitsabläufe in JTL-Wawi 15
Neu Rechnung Netto Preise anstatt Brutto / neue Vorlagen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 1
Neu Wie bekomme ich Statistik "Kunde/Artikelnummer/Menge/Netto-VK" auf Basis Rechnungspositionen? Arbeitsabläufe in JTL-Wawi 0
SQL ifGetPrice liefert nur netto Preise, wie komme ich an Brutto ran? JTL-Wawi 1.7 4
Neu Gravierender Fehler in der Shop Software Betrieb / Pflege von JTL-Shop 3
Neu Packtisch: In der Liste der Aufträge neue Feld-Spalte mit Spalteneditor hinzufügen Arbeitsabläufe in JTL-WMS / JTL-Packtisch+ 0
Neu Workflow der bei Stücklisten: Überverkäufe de-/aktivieren User helfen Usern - Fragen zu JTL-Wawi 11
Wo befindet sich das Feld mit der Information für "Zustandsbeschreibung" auf Ebay? JTL-Wawi 1.8 9
Neu Nach Umstellung auf WMS Probleme mit der JTL Ameise Installation von JTL-WMS / JTL-Packtisch+ 0
Neu Vorschaubilder in der Artikeldetailseite werden nicht angezeigt Betrieb / Pflege von JTL-Shop 1
Neu Update des JTL shops aus der Wawi funktioniert nicht Allgemeine Fragen zu JTL-Shop 1
Neu Shopify Erhöhung der Varianten von 100 auf 2000 - Connector App Problem Shopify-Connector 1
Fehler beim Rendering der Attribute bei SCX Abgleich kaufland.de - Anbindung (SCX) 1
Neu Eigene Felder des Auftrages in der Druckvorlage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 2
Neu klare Warnung vor den Bausteinen und der PDF in Vorlagen User helfen Usern - Fragen zu JTL-Wawi 4
Neu Folgendes fehlt seit Mai 23 auf der Rechnung: "Versanddatum: Ist gleich dem Rechnungsdatum."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 4
Neu Menüleiste wird plötzlich in der Mitte von der Seite angezeigt Allgemeine Fragen zu JTL-Shop 0
Neu SEO URL der Kategorien wird nicht an Shopware 6 übertragen Shopware-Connector 0
Neu Formatierung der Spalte Rabatt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 5
In Diskussion Automatische Zuweisung der Kategorien für Artikel durch Workflow JTL-Workflows - Ideen, Lob und Kritik 3
Neu Vorlagen: Formel um Textfeld nur auf der letzten Seite der Rechnung darzustellen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 2
Neu Angabe der wesentlichen Eigenschaften der Ware im Checkout Allgemeine Fragen zu JTL-Shop 11
Slider - Position auf der Startseite? Einrichtung JTL-Shop5 0
Gelöst Packtisch+ 1.8.112 : Rechnung wird bei Teillieferung erzeugt, obwohl als Ausführungsbedingung "Nur bei der letzten Teillieferung" ausgewählt ist. JTL-WMS / JTL-Packtisch+ - Fehler und Bugs 2
Speicherort der Seriennummern zu Auftragsposition in der Datenbank ? JTL-Wawi 1.8 2
Export der Einstellungen im admin Einrichtung JTL-Shop5 2
Beantwortet #GEFUNDEN# Suche jemand , der uns eine (automatische) SQL Abfrage erstellen kann mit Mail Ausgabe Dienstleistung, Jobs und Ähnliches 2
Neu Bestände von der Wawi mit ebay abgleichen User helfen Usern - Fragen zu JTL-Wawi 2
Fehlermeldung nach Speichern vom Auftrag in der Wawi JTL-Wawi 1.6 5
Neu Erstinstallation JTL WaWi 1.8.12 - heruntergeladen wird SQL Express 2017 _statt_ der empfohlenen 2022 Version Installation von JTL-Wawi 8
Auftragsimport über eBay - Bezeichnung der Versandart auf der Rechnung leer JTL-Wawi 1.8 1
In Bearbeitung JTL POS in der JTL-WaWi-Cloud Allgemeine Fragen zu JTL-POS 2
Neu Suchen Mitarbeiter für 40h Festanstellung gern auch 100% Homeoffice für Produkt und Kategorie Pflege mit der Wawi Dienstleistung, Jobs und Ähnliches 0
Neu Bestände der einzelnen Lager weichen von den reellen Beständen willkürlich ab JTL-Shop - Fehler und Bugs 7
Neu Export nach Vorgabe der Artikelnummern JTL Ameise - Eigene Exporte 5
Neu Wenn Rabatt als Zeile auf Rechnung steht, fliegt der Gesamtwert weg..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 0
Neu jtl wawi Versanddatenexport Originalmeldung: In der Sendung trat mindestens ein harter Fehler auf. Code: 1101 Schnittstellen Import / Export 2
Neu Versandetikett von der Merchant FFN JTL an die Fulfiller FFN JTL übertragen? Richtiger Weg? User helfen Usern - Fragen zu JTL-Wawi 0
Neu NEU ✔️ PDF-Angebots-Plugin für den JTL-Shop 5 - PDF Angebote von der Produktseite oder aus dem Warenkorb heraus generieren B2C / B2B Plugins für JTL-Shop 5
Neu Variationskombinationen in der Sitemap Allgemeine Fragen zu JTL-Shop 5
[JTL-WAWI API] CaseSensitiv in der Create Sales Order JTL-Wawi 1.8 0

Ähnliche Themen